Ordinals
beta
Sat 758348176567885
decimal
151669.3176567885
degree
0°151669′469″3176567885‴
percentile
36.11181797152707%
name
imbrgaxyfai
cycle
0
epoch
0
period
75
block
151669
offset
3176567885
timestamp
2011-11-03 09:09:35 UTC
rarity
common
prev
next